The rhythm of an excellent CPR session
CPR training North Lakes sessions all cover the same core, yet the stronger ones share a specific flow. You find out the sequence, after that you duplicate it under moderate pressure until the actions feel natural. The standard loophole appears like this: analyze for threat, check responsiveness, phone call for help or point to a spectator and appoint the 000 phone call, open up the respiratory tract, check breathing, start compressions otherwise breathing generally, and use an AED as soon as one arrives.
Trainers need to hang around on what "not taking a breath generally" sounds and appears like. Agonal breaths trick novices. They resemble a fish gulping as opposed to stable breathing. In genuine emergency situations, a certain choice right here saves minutes.
Manikin technique starts with deepness and rate. The criteria for adults is around 100 to 120 compressions per minute, with a depth of regarding one third of the breast. In sensible terms, that is 5 to 6 centimetres. You should increase fully in between compressions to allow chest recoil. If you feel your shoulders doing the job, adjust your stance and let your body weight power the motion. It's more efficient.
AED trainers mimic the genuine tools used in mall and fitness centers across the region. You will exercise opening up the device, connecting pads, and following triggers. Most modern AEDs coach you via the sequence. Your work is to maintain compressions going whenever the gadget is not evaluating or encouraging a shock. This continuity issues. It is the most significant improvement in first aid over the past twenty years: less stops briefly, more efficient circulation.
Parents occasionally request baby and child components. Several providers include this if requested or as part of emergency treatment courses North Lakes that consist of child care proficiencies. The auto mechanics change, specifically pad positioning and compression strategy, however the concepts remain: call for assistance early, begin compressions, and make use of the AED if available with pediatric settings or pads.

First aid past mouth-to-mouth resuscitation: the scenarios that actually reveal up
North Lakes has the exact same patterns of injuries and sudden ailments as any kind of growing neighborhood: sports-related sprains and cracks, work environment cuts and crush injuries, asthma flares, allergies, diabetic lows and highs, and the occasional fish hook where it should not be. A North Lakes emergency treatment program should blend one of the most usual circumstances with the high-stakes yet unusual ones.
Bleeding control is important. Instructors must reveal you just how to apply straight pressure, make use of an improvised clothing if required, and make a decision when a tourniquet is ideal. The major blunder I see is inadequate stress and quiting ahead of time. Sustained, solid stress normally https://edgarjcxg659.huicopper.com/just-how-to-gain-your-first-aid-certification-north-lakes-quickly gets the job done. If a tourniquet is used, note the time, keep it noticeable, and do not eliminate it up until medical professionals take control of. You may never require this, however if you do, you will certainly desire the muscular tissue memory.
Fractures and sprains obtain a lot of method time because they prevail at sporting activities fields and work sites. You will learn assistance and immobilisation and just how to develop a simple splint from what you have actually, from rolled publications to cardboard and tape. Ice helps swelling yet do not put ice straight on the skin for lengthy stretches. Limitation to short intervals, examine experience, and stop if there is feeling numb or blanching.

Asthma and anaphylaxis are bread-and-butter topics in first aid and cpr programs North Lakes, because numerous schools and clubs ask for them. A great program reveals you reliever usage using spacer for asthma and epinephrine auto-injector use for anaphylaxis, after that it drills it once again with a timer operating. One of the most helpful skill is a calm voice that keeps the person concentrated and breathing in properly or steady while the auto-injector enters into the external upper leg via clothing.
Choking practice can feel uncomfortable in class, yet the cues issue. Separate in between a partial obstruction where the individual can cough or talk, and a total obstruction where they can not. Stomach drives are covered with a clear warning about force and positioning, and back strikes are practiced on a manikin or a padded trainer. The concern is to alternate methods successfully and reassess after each attempt.

Burns are common on weekend breaks when a barbecue meets a sidetracked chef. Cold running water for 20 mins is still the gold standard for thermal burns. Do not utilize ice. Get rid of rings and watches early prior to swelling beginnings. Cover freely with a non-stick clothing or clean plastic wrap. This straightforward series protects against a great deal of additional harm.
Medical emergency situations complete the day. You will learn how to recognise stroke indications with FAST, handle collapsing safely, and assistance a person with upper body discomfort until aid gets here. With diabetic lows, sugar currently is far better than delay and argument. For seizures, clear risks, secure the head, and time the event. You do not limit. You do not put anything in the mouth.
Assessment without the surprises
Assessment throughout a North Lakes first aid training day should feel like another round of technique. The trainer introduces the jobs: mouth-to-mouth resuscitation for 2 minutes on an adult manikin with an AED, plus scenario-based evaluation for blood loss, fracture, clinical emergency situations, and perhaps infant mouth-to-mouth resuscitation. You demonstrate, receive feedback, and repeat if needed. Created evaluation covers multiple-choice inquiries linked to your pre-learning. If you did your homework, it will certainly feel familiar.
The just shocks I see are little. Learners forget to call for aid aloud before starting compressions. Others avoid the scene safety and security check, which matters if an online danger exists. Some do not keep compression price over two minutes since they tire early. A quick method to guard against that is to locate the ideal elevation and position prior to you start. If you believe you may tiredness, ask a teammate to exchange in midway and maintain matter together.
If you need adjustments as a result of injury or maternity, tell your fitness instructor prior to the practical assessment begins. Allowances exist, and you can show capability in alternative placements or with customized methods. The point is capacity, not punishment.
